Doctor's Reading Of An Extended Rhythm Recording

South Dakota rates for HCPCS 0298T

A doctor reviews the results of a heart rhythm recording worn without a break for days to a few weeks, decides what the rhythms mean for the patient, and issues a written report. It covers the interpretation only.

How much does Doctor's Reading Of An Extended Rhythm Recording cost?

$29.51

Typical negotiated rate. In South Dakota, July 2026.

Insurers have agreed to pay about $29.51 for this service. Most negotiated rates run $28.18 to $35.48.

These are rates insurers have negotiated with providers, not the amount a patient is billed. What you owe depends on your plan's deductible and coinsurance. Based on rates published by 3 insurance carriers under federal price transparency rules.
